Default HCF Challenge Update. Cat-back

Ok, I posted yesterday about getting the Thundermuff on there. Now as it pertains to the Challenge.

Cost- $142.50 delivered to the door.

G-Tech says:

Baseline (stock)- 16.99 sec @ 85.3 mph---- 104 whp

With Cat-back- 16.69 sec @ 87.4 mph----- 114 whp

Wow! 0.3 seconds and 2.1 mph in the 1/4 with a gain of 10 whp. The Hp sounded a little generous but I ran it 3 times and had the same weight entered for both stock and w/cat-back. I am impressed.

$857.50 left to shave 1.69 seconds.
